The only problem is that most taxi drivers have no idea where this hotel is despite having a map with the hotel name in Thai but the driver still messed up.
Even when we had the hotel card in Thai, most taxi drivers do not know where the hotel is. It is best to say you are going to the Four Seasons Hotel and guide them to Marriott. All taxi drivers know where that hotel is. Overall, we couldn't think of any unpleasant experience with this hotel or have any negativity towards this hotel.
